Most just lately, it has been recognized that conolidine and the above mentioned derivatives act within the atypical chemokine receptor three (ACKR3. Expressed in related places as classical opioid receptors, it binds to the wide array of endogenous opioids. Not like most opioid receptors, this receptor functions as being a scavenger and won't activate a next messenger process (59). As mentioned by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a doable hyperlink involving these receptors and also the endogenous opiate technique (fifty nine). This review in the end determined the ACKR3 receptor did not develop any G protein sign response by measuring and locating no mini G protein interactions, compared with class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.

Research on conolidine is restricted, nevertheless the couple research currently available display the drug retains guarantee being a probable opiate-like therapeutic for Long-term pain. Conolidine was initially synthesized in 2011 as A part of a review by Tarselli et al. (sixty) The first de novo pathway to artificial creation located that their synthesized kind served as successful analgesics from Persistent, persistent pain within an in-vivo design (sixty). A biphasic pain design was used, during which formalin Option is injected right into a rodent’s paw. This ends in a primary pain response promptly subsequent injection as well as a secondary pain reaction 20 - forty minutes immediately after injection (62).

Elucidating the exact pharmacological system of action (MOA) of naturally transpiring compounds could be hard. Although Tarselli et al. (sixty) developed the first de novo artificial pathway to conolidine and showcased that this In a natural way occurring compound efficiently suppresses responses to both equally chemically induced and inflammation-derived pain, the pharmacologic concentrate on liable for its antinociceptive action remained elusive. Offered the issues linked to typical pharmacological and physiological techniques, Mendis et al. used cultured neuronal networks developed on multi-electrode array (MEA) technological innovation coupled with pattern matching response profiles to offer a potential MOA of conolidine (sixty one). A comparison of drug results inside the MEA cultures of central anxious process Energetic compounds determined that the response profile of conolidine was most much like that of ω-conotoxin CVIE, a Cav2.

Importantly, these receptors have been located to have been activated by an array of endogenous opioids in a focus just like that noticed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. Subsequently, these receptors were being observed to get scavenging activity, binding to and decreasing endogenous levels of opiates readily available for binding to opiate receptors (59). This scavenging activity was found to provide promise being a negative regulator of opiate perform and instead fashion of control towards the classical opiate signaling pathway.
